Sun exposure can be quite uncomfortable and even hazardous during peak hours. Therefore, providing adequate shade is vital for any outdoor space. Consider installing a permanent structure, such as a gazebo or pergola, which can offer shelter from the sun while also adding architectural interest to your patio. Natural gas heaters come in various styles, from sleek wall-mounted units to elegant standing models. They are designed to withstand outdoor conditions, ensuring durability and longevity. However, installation may require professional assistance, particularly if you do not already have a gas line set up in your outdoor area.
